Description
Hina Mitsurugi is a teenage girl living in Neo Hong Kong who immerses herself in fighting games, favoring the character Reimy-Hart, and enjoys watching judo matches. An earthquake-like event violently transports her to a parallel world embroiled in conflict, where factions clash using Feng Shui-powered giant robots known as Devil Dragons. This upheaval leads to her recruitment as one of the three essential pilots needed to operate the formidable mecha Dangaizer 3.
She commands Dangaizer 3 alongside Cindy Shahani, characterized by arrogance, and the more agreeable Reika Fou. Synchronization between all three pilots is critical for the mecha's operation. Her role as a pilot pits her against the Goma Corporation, an organization actively working to prevent Dangaizer's awakening. Goma deploys its own warriors, including Sapphire, representing fire, and Deene, representing wind.
Central to her existence is her link to Eileen, also identified as Ilene. Eileen is an artificial being crafted by the Goma Corporation through experimentation, possessing an unexplained yet striking physical resemblance to Hina. Eileen harbors intense hatred towards the "Kaisers" (the pilots) and bears the designation "Angel of Destruction," suggesting a deeper, unexplored connection between the two. Eileen was previously maintained in an artificial sleep state within a containment unit in Neo Hong Kong before being deployed against Dangaizer.
Her background includes a family tie to Kōichirō Mitsurugi. The unresolved OVA series leaves her ultimate destiny, the full explanation of her connection to Eileen, and the resolution of the conflict with Goma unexplored.
